The aftermarket specialists from xXx Performance revealed today their new Audi R8 4.2 FSI quattro Biturbo. In collaboration with Chiptrick, xXx Performance developed a Biturbo system for the Audi R8 4.2 FSI, which includes Garret turbochargers, a bespoke charge-air cooler, a high-pressure fuel pump and more efficient injection nozzles. The xXx Performance Audi R8 Biturbo is also equipped with a custom sport exhaust system with a cross x-pipe and a valve control system. To make the Audi R8's engine bay "prettier", xXx Performance is able to offer the charge-air cooler's covers in red, black or carbon. To finish their upgrade program, xXx Performance remapped the R8's ECU, and for the sequential R-tronic 6-gear transmission version, they also reprogrammed the gearbox's software.

xXx Performance is offering their Biturbo package for the Audi R8 in three stages. Stage 1 is going to give you 590 hp and 660 Nm of torque, while Stage 2 is good for 640 hp and 675 Nm of torque. The xXx Performance Audi R8 Biturbo Stage 3 develops an incredible 707 hp and 809 Nm of torque. This last version of the xXx Performance R8 is able to accelerate from zero to 62 mph (100 km/h) in 3.6 seconds, to 200 km/h in 10.6 seconds, and to 300 km/h in 25.8 seconds. The top speed of the R8 Biturbo is 313 km/h.



xXx-Performance and Chiptrick are offering the Biturbo package for the Audi R8 V10 too. Depending on the stage, their version of the V10 R8 develops between 850 and 1,200 hp.

xXx Performance's program for the Audi R8 Biturbo includes a set of 20-inch Oxigin 14 Oxrock alloys, R8 V10 side blades, and carbon fiber front spoiler flaps and rear fins.

xXx-Performance is going to announce the price of their upgrades for the Audi R8 at a later date.
